WMU Hockey All-Time Captains
2021-22
Ronnie Attard
Ethen Frank
2020-21
Josh Passolt
Kale Bennett
Ethen Frank
2019-20
Hugh McGing
Luke Bafia
Wade Allison
Josh Passolt
Mattias Samuelsson
2018-19
Corey Schueneman
Wade Allison
Colt Conrad
Hugh McGing
2017-18
Scott Moldenhauer
Neal Goff
Aidan Muir
Paul Stoykewych
2016-17
Sheldon Dries
Aaron Hadley
Scott Moldenhauer
Griffen Molino
2015-16
Sheldon Dries
Chris Dienes
Scott Moldenhauer
Mike McKee
Aaron Hadley
Lukas Hafner
2014-15
Will Kessel
Sheldon Dries
Nolan LaPorte
2013-14
Chase Balisy, F
Shane Berschbach, F
David Killip, F
Will Kessel, F
2012-13
Dane Walters, F
Luke Witkowski, F
Dan DeKeyser, D
2011-12Â Â Â
Ian Slater, RW
Dane Walters, RW
Luke Witkowski, D
2010-11Â Â Â
Ian Slater, RW
Max Campbell, C
Ryan Watson, C
2009-10Â Â Â
Tyler Ludwig, D
Jordan Collins, D
Cam Watson, LW
Chris Clackson, C
Ian Slater, RW
2008-09Â Â Â
Chris Frank, D
Patrick Galivan, RW
Tyler Ludwig, D
2007-08Â Â Â
Jeff LoVecchio, LW
Tyler Ludwig, D
Nathan Ansell, D
2006-07Â Â Â
Jeff LoVecchio, LW
Ryan Mahrle, D
Jason Moul, C
Paul Szczechura, C
2005-06Â Â Â
Mike Erickson, C
Ryan Mahrle, D
Paul Szczechura, C
Brent Walton, RW
2004-05Â Â Â
Pat Dwyer, RW
Vince Bellissimo, C
Brent Walton, RW
2003-04Â Â Â
Dana Lattery, LW
Paul Davies, C
Mike Jarmuth, D
2002-03
Dana Lattery, RW
Dave Cousineau, D
Paul Davies, C
2001-02Â Â Â
Mike Bishai, C
Dana Lattery, C
2000-01Â Â Â
David Gove, RW
1999-00Â Â Â
Jason Redenius, LW
Matt Addesa, LW
Daryl Andrews, D
1998-99Â Â Â
Frank Novock, RW
Matt Barnes, G
Geoff Collard, D
Chuck Mindel, LW
1997-98
Jeff Rucinski, D
Joe Corvo, D
Steve Duke, D
Frank Novock, RW
1996-97
Jeff Rucinski, D
Matt Cressman, LW
Steve Duke, D
Carlin Nordstrom, RW
1995-96Â Â Â
Jeremy Brown, C
Chris Brooks, C
Darren Maloney, D
1994-95Â Â Â
Brian Gallentine, RW
1993-94Â Â Â
Brent Brekke, D
1992-93Â Â Â
Pat Ferschweiler, C
Joe Bonnett, RW
Brent Brekke, D
Jason Jennings, RW
1991-92Â Â Â
Brian Tulik, D
Scott Garrow, C
Keith Jones, RW
Andy Suhy, D
1990-91
Tom Auge, RW
Chris Clarke, D
Brian Tulik, D
1989-90 Â Â Â
Shane Redshaw, RW
Paul Polillo, C
Jeff Green, RW-C
Doug Melnyk, D
1988-89
Ron Hoover, LW
Jeff Green, C
Doug Melnyk, D
Shane Redshaw, RW
1987-88
Dave Lobdell, D
Ron Hoover, C
Doug Melnyk, D
Shane Redshaw, RW
1986-87
Wayne Gagne, D
Rob Bryden, RW
Jim Culhane, D
Henry Fung, RW
1985-86Â Â Â
Chris MacDonald, D
Dan Dorion, RW
Henry Fung, F
Wayne Gagne, D
1984-85
Lance Johnston, LW
Chris MacDonald, D
1983-84
Lance Johnston, LW
Chris MacDonald, D
Jim Grillo, C
1982-83Â Â Â
Bob Bailey, RW
Rob Reid, LW
1981-82
Ross Fitzpatrick, LW
Ralph Murphy, D
Jim Olson, RW
1980-81Â Â Â
Dan Stothers, C
Jim Olson, RW
Kevin Scott, C
1979-80Â Â Â
Dan Stothers, C
Ralph Murphy, D
Jim Olson, RW
1978-79
Bernie Saunders, RWÂ Â Â Â Â Â
Kipp Acton, LW
Paul Cappuccio, C
1977-78Â Â Â
Game Captains
1976-77Â Â Â
Tim Dunlop, RW
Phil Eve, C
Skip Howey, C
1975-76Â Â Â
Rob Hodge, LW
Neil Smith, D
1974-75Â Â Â
Bob Hutchins, C/LW
Rob Hodge, LW
1973-74 Â Â Â
Doug Reed, D
Tim Audette, LW
Randy Moy, C
captains listed in bold